Then a couple of days ago on neuro consults I'm sent to evaluate someone with "left face numbness/pain". Ok. Find the patient, and she has a textbook angle-closure glaucoma (inflamed and painful left eye, dilated and fixed pupil on that side, etc.) I stop my exam after 2 minutes b/c it's a medical emergency and pester my resident. To his credit, he sees her right away, and then tells the ED to call optho stat.

I'm just a mediocre med student, don't do this to me ER.
